Compare all specifications:
1952 Alfa Romeo 6C | 1989 Mazda RX-7 |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Mazda |
Model | 6C | RX-7 |
Year Released | 1952 | 1989 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2443 cc | 2616 cc |
Engine Type | in-line | dual-disk rotary |
Horse Power | 104 HP | 149 HP |
Engine RPM | 4800 RPM | 6500 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 4 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1400 kg | 1230 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4690 mm | 4320 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1910 mm | 1700 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1510 mm | 1270 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2710 mm | 2440 mm |
